15 <br />the provisions of subsection B of this Section. <br />2) Existing forested areas or any other healthy vegetation shall <br />not be removed from a stream buffer, except where replaced with <br />vegetation resulting in comparable stormwater runoff velocity and <br />quantity one year after planting. <br />3) In cases where knew vegetation s!h;~ll-beis planted to capture <br />non-source pollutants before they reach the perennial stream, as <br />the result of a disturbance of the' required stream buffer in conflict <br />with the requirements of this Section or when a parcel of property <br />is being proposed for development and there are no required <br />stream buffers surrounding streams or other water features, the <br />replanting of vegetation shall adhere to the following standard: ~s <br />The plantinq~lan must be approved by the Current Planning and <br />Erosion Control Divisions of the Planning and Inspections <br />Department and shall be developed such that the planting shall be <br />in accordance with the mitigation requirements contained within <br />Section B (9). <br />Proposed trees and the installation of the new vegetation, shall <br />further comply with the requirements of Article Twelve (12) <br />Landscaping and Buffer Requirements of the Orange County <br />Zoning Ordinance. <br />A- 15 <br />
